What's a Schiff Gold IRA?


A Schiff Gold IRA is a self-directed particular person retirement account (IRA) that enables buyers to carry physical gold and different treasured metals as a part of their retirement portfolio. Not like conventional IRAs, which usually include stocks, bonds, and mutual funds, a Schiff Gold IRA provides an opportunity to put money into tangible assets that have traditionally retained their worth over time. The account is structured to comply with IRS regulations, guaranteeing that the funding stays tax-advantaged till withdrawal.




The Rationale Behind Investing in Gold


The primary argument for investing in gold, particularly by a Schiff Gold IRA, revolves across the concept of wealth preservation. In instances of economic uncertainty, inflation, or geopolitical instability, gold has been considered as a safe-haven asset. Not like fiat currencies, which might be devalued through inflationary policies, gold tends to maintain its purchasing power over the long term. This makes it a sexy possibility for those concerned concerning the potential erosion of their retirement savings as a result of financial fluctuations.
